Toyota Sienna Service Manual: Jam Protection Function Activates During Power Back Door Operation

Toyota Sienna Service Manual / Engine hood / door / Power back door system / Diagnostic trouble code chart / Jam Protection Function Activates During Power Back Door Operation

DESCRIPTION

WIRING DIAGRAM

INSPECTION PROCEDURE

1 CHECK DTC

  1. Check for DTC B2222. DTC B2222 indicates a pulse sensor malfunction.
  1. Without code outputs, proceed to A.
  2. With code outputs, proceed to B.

2 VISUALLY CHECK

  1. Check for foreign objects on the operating area.

3 MANUAL OPERATION

  1. Turn off* the power door main switch in order to locate the area where reverse operation has been triggered.

    * OFF is the condition when the orange paint on the top of the switch does not appear

  2. Move the back door manually, and then check to make sure no obstacles are present (no extra resistance) around the reverse operation area and that the back door smoothly operates.

4 READ VALUE OF INTELLIGENT TESTER

  1. Using the intelligent tester, check the DATA LIST for proper functioning of the power back door touch sensor LH.

10 PERFORM ACTIVE TEST BY INTELLIGENT TESTER

  1. Select the ACTIVE TEST and then check that the power back door drive unit operates.

HINT: During the ACTIVE TEST, the intelligent tester sends a signal to the power back door ECU to drive the drive unit.

If the drive unit operates, the drive unit itself and the wire harness between the drive unit and power back door ECU are considered to be functioning normally.
